Highly unlikely that you or your landlord will receive a bill. Emergency services are paid by your taxes and generally the police and fire department will only send a bill for false reports or acts of reckless endangerment. Not saying it's impossible but don't fret over it until you have actually received one.

If your landlord keeps pushing the issue do not engage with it and don't accept responsibility, just say something like "well hopefully they don't send any bill". If your landlord tries to charge you, make sure to get a a copy of the entire bill that they claim to receive and confirm it is real with the actual department before doing anything.

Make sure to save the video you have of the lock malfunctioning and if you receive a bill for a false report you can use that video to help you dispute it.

One trick I've used to avoid this bait and switch bullshit is when I call a dealer looking for a specific car listed on their website I don't just ask to make sure it's in stock, since they will just lie, I tell them to take a picture of the vin number and text it to me. The vin will usually be in the listing but the images online won't have a pic of it and it's not something that can be easily made up. Although nowadays it's easier with AI. If the car is actually there on the lot most sales guys will jump to do it super quick if they think it will get you in to make them the sale. If they give any pushback or runaround it's because the car isn't there.

They don't pay themselves an exorbitant salary, they just live the lavish lifestyles and charge the expenses through the charity. The money never goes back into their pocket but they get all the fancy clothes, dinners, cars, yachts, etc. and get away with calling them fundraising expenses, allowing them to get the luxury items they would have purchased anyways but with the added bonus of small personal tax breaks.

Rather than say, buying a Rolex, someone who owns a charity might donate the money to their charity instead. They get a small tax write off but still net lose ~75% the cost of the watch when they donate the money as you said. But then they just buy the watch with the Charity's expense account and effectively own it the same as if they had bought it themselves.

And they don't just do it with 1 watch a year, they are constantly doing it, with many expensive luxury items, that add up to significant tax breaks.

RBC x 3 ~ Hb

And

Hb x 3 ~ Hct

Doesn't have to be exact but within + or - 3. If the values are within reference range but don't follow the rule of 3 then there is likely some type of error. As the other commenter mentioned though it doesn't work for anemic patients, so if all 3 values are below range then there is no reason to use it.
